Modi uses concert to invoke youth power, send message of peace

September 28, 2014

New York, Sep 28: Using an unusual platform of a star-studded rock concert, Prime Minister Narendra Modi today praised youths for their "can do" attitude which has the power to transform India and the world.

modiWearing a blue Nehru jacket over a white kurta, Modi began his speech in English. "How are you doing New York? I hope you are having a good time."

Addressing nearly 60,000 people gathered at Central Park here for the Global Citizen Festival, Modi said he was delighted to be among the youth at an open park and not inside a closed conference room.

Amid performances by Jay Z, Beyonce and other singers, Modi was introduced to the crowd by actor Hugh Jackman as someone who started as a "tea salesman" and went on to become Chief Minister of Gujarat and then Prime Minister of India with a huge mandate.

After a seven-minute speech in English, Modi also read out a Sanskrit scripture calling for "peace in the world" and greeted the largely American crowd with a "Namaste" amid cheers and claps.

He also sent his "Namaste" to those watching the concert on "TVs, laptops, tablets and phones", becoming the first Indian politician to send across a social message from a music concert.

"Because you are the future. What you do today, will decide our tomorrow. I feel a current of hope in this park. Among you, I feel confident about the future," the 64-year-old Indian Prime Minister said while referring to youths.

"I salute you. I feel proud, of each one of you. I am sure, your families, your friends, your nation, feels just as proud," he said.

Hailing the Global Citizen movement to end poverty and provide education and basic sanitation to all, Modi said, "Some believe that the world changes with the wisdom of the old. I think that the idealism, innovation, energy and 'can do' attitude of the youth is even more powerful."

"That is my hope for India too (for) 800 million youth joining hands to transform our nation," he added. Modi said he decided to come to the festival to extend his support and to express his belief that youth of India can join them in this global effort.

UN chief Ban Ki-moon also attended the concert.

May 30: Warning of the tightrope walk ahead as governments battle the coronavirus crisis, Nobel laureate Peter Charles Doherty has expressed concern about densely populated countries such as India relaxing lockdown norms while also describing a complete shutdown as “an economic and social impossibility”.

The Australian immunologist, who cautioned that the number of COVID-19 cases will rise in the coming days, said the earliest time frame for an effective vaccine “going into large numbers of people” is nine to 12 months.

"If all goes well with testing, we could know if some of the candidate vaccines are both safe and effective as early as September/October. Then, rolling a vaccine out will depend on the type of product and how quickly it can be made, put in vials and so forth," Doherty told PTI in an email interview from Melbourne.

The novel coronavirus, he added, does not change fast like influenza and, from what is known so far, “the same vaccine should work everywhere”.

Doherty, who is with the Department of Microbiology and Immunology at the Doherty Institute, University of Melbourne, won the Nobel Prize for Medicine in 1996 for his discovery of how the body’s immune system distinguishes virus-infected cells from normal ones.

Discussing the lockdown, he said, "If it was purely a matter of hard science, everywhere should stay locked down. But that’s pretty much an economic and social impossibility.”

The expectation, he said, is the numbers will rise and limiting spread will depend on people acting responsibly and the capacity for rapid response and extensive contact testing.

“And in a densely populated country like India I think that it will be very difficult," the scientist said.

Several countries, including India, began relaxing lockdown norms in mid-May despite the WHO’s warning about a second wave. India’s lockdown began on March 25 and has since been extended. The fourth phase ends on Sunday.

Asked whether there are any alternatives to a lockdown, the 79-year-old said, "There is no other option other than closing borders. South Korea, for example, conducted massive, intensive testing and contact tracing in a wealthy country with a very disciplined population. Otherwise, not till we have effective vaccines."

He added that he personally doesn’t see the point of closing borders for people coming in if there’s already a high incidence of disease in the community, “unless it’s to avoid the need to care for them and use scarce hospital beds".

According to Doherty, the coronavirus "is a new virus which has come straight out of nature".

“It (the virus) has moved so rapidly across the world because of people travelling on international planes as well as tourist ships," he added.

The immunologist also warned against the use of hydroxychloroquine to treat COVID-19, and said current and planned trials of the anti-malaria drug should be stopped.

“My understanding is that the use of the drug in severe disease is definitely contra-indicated, but it’s not yet clear whether, if taken under medical supervision, it could have some useful effect if taken early on, or as a preventive. Those trials just haven’t been done properly," Doherty noted.

The Indian Council of Medical Research (ICMR) has backed the use of hydroxychloroquine as a preventive against COVID-19 even after the WHO suspended clinical trials of the drug citing safety concerns.

Asked whether plasma therapy can be an effective treatment for COVID-19, Doherty said, "We lack good properly controlled trials but, especially if the plasma has been tested for antibody levels and there’s evidence of good activity, it could be helpful. If I had the disease and was offered plasma therapy I would certainly accept, but I would not take hydroxychloroquine."

Doherty is also very optimistic about herd immunity developing against the SARS-CoV-2 infection.

"We think that (herd immunity) will cut in and have an obvious effect when, say, 60 per cent of people have been infected. Best hope is to boost herd immunity with a vaccine," he stated.

Herd immunity is a form of indirect protection from infectious disease that occurs when a large percentage of a population has become immune to an infection, whether through vaccination or previous infections.

The number of COVID-19 cases have crossed 5.9 million and the fatalities 3,65,000, according to the Johns Hopkins University on Saturday. 

In India, the death toll has risen to 4,971 and the number of cases to 1,73,763, according to the Union Health Ministry on Saturday.

Several states, including Bihar, Uttar Pradesh, Madhya Pradesh, Jharkhand and Chhattisgarh, have reported a rise in number since lockdown norms were relaxed in early May and migrant workers reached home.

In Uttar Pradesh, for instance, the number of infections rose from around 3,000 on May 4 to 6,532 on May 26. Similarly, Bihar’s numbers increased from around 500 to over 2,700 in the period.

London, May 20: The current physical distancing guidelines of 6 feet may be insufficient to prevent COVID-19 transmission, according to a study which says a mild cough in low wind speeds can propel saliva droplets by as much as 18 feet.

Researchers, including those from the University of Nicosia in Cyprus, said a good baseline for studying the airborne transmission of viruses, like the one behind the COVID-19 pandemic, is a deeper understanding of how particles travel through the air when people cough.

In the study, published in the journal Physics of Fluids, they said even with a slight breeze of about four kilometres per hour (kph), saliva travels 18 feet in 5 seconds.

"The droplet cloud will affect both adults and children of different heights," said study co-author Dimitris Drikakis from the University of Nicosia.

According to the scientists, shorter adults and children could be at higher risk if they are located within the trajectory of the saliva droplets.

They said saliva is a complex fluid, which travels suspended in a bulk of surrounding air released by a cough, adding that many factors affect how saliva droplets travel in the air.

These factors, the study noted, include the size and number of droplets, how they interact with one another and the surrounding air as they disperse and evaporate, how heat and mass are transferred, and the humidity and temperature of the surrounding air.

In the study, the scientists created a computer simulation to examine the state of every saliva droplet moving through the air in front of a coughing person.

The model considered the effects of humidity, dispersion force, interactions of molecules of saliva and air, and how the droplets change from liquid to vapour and evaporate, along with a grid representing the space in front of a coughing person.

Each grid, the scientists said, holds information about variables like pressure, fluid velocity, temperature, droplet mass, and droplet position.

The study analysed the fates of nearly 1,008 simulated saliva droplets, and solved as many as 3.7 million equations.

"The purpose of the mathematical modelling and simulation is to take into account all the real coupling or interaction mechanisms that may take place between the main bulk fluid flow and the saliva droplets, and between the saliva droplets themselves," explained Talib Dbouk, another co-author of the study.

However, the researchers added that further studies are needed to determine the effect of ground surface temperature on the behaviour of saliva in air.

They also believe that indoor environments, especially ones with air conditioning, may significantly affect the particle movement through air.

This work is important since it concerns safety distance guidelines, and advances the understanding of the transmission of airborne diseases, Drikakis said.

Tehran, Jun 29: Iran has issued an arrest warrant and asked Interpol for help in detaining President Donald Trump and dozens of others it believes carried out the drone strike that killed a top Iranian general in Baghdad, a local prosecutor reportedly said Monday.

While Trump faces no danger of arrest, the charges underscore the heightened tensions between Iran and the United States since Trump unilaterally withdrew America from Tehran’s nuclear deal with world powers.

Tehran prosecutor Ali Alqasimehr said Trump and more than 30 others whom Iran accuses of involvement in the Jan. 3 strike that killed Gen. Qassem Soleimani in Baghdad face “murder and terrorism charges,” the semiofficial ISNA news agency reported.

Alqasimehr did not identify anyone else sought other than Trump, but stressed that Iran would continue to pursue his prosecution even after his presidency ends.

Interpol, based in Lyon, France, did not immediately respond to a request for comment.

Alqasimehr also was quoted as saying that Iran requested a “red notice” be put out for Trump and the others, which represents the highest level arrest request issued by Interpol. Local authorities end up making the arrests on behalf of the country that request it. The notices cannot force countries to arrest or extradite suspects, but can put government leaders on the spot and limit suspects’ travel.

After receiving a request, Interpol meets by committee and discusses whether or not to share the information with its member states. Interpol has no requirement for making any of the notices public, though some do get published on its website.

It is unlikely Interpol would grant Iran’s request as its guideline for notices forbids it from “undertaking any intervention or activities of a political” nature.

The U.S. killed Soleimani, who oversaw the Revolutionary Guard’s expeditionary Quds Force, and others in the January strike near Baghdad International Airport. It came after months of incidents raising tensions between the two countries and ultimately saw Iran retaliate with a ballistic missile strike targeting American troops in Iraq.
